Suspension reduced to five games
Contreras' suspension for his actions in the June 30 game against the Nationals has been reduced from seven games to five games, Ian Browne of MLB.com reports.
Analysis
Contreras will begin serving the suspension Thursday and will be reinstated before the second game of a doubleheader versus the Rays on July 17. The first baseman had already been slated to sit out Thursday's game with a left foot contusion, but the injury should no longer be an issue by the time Contreras is eligible for reinstatement. Brett Harris is starting at first base for the Red Sox on Thursday, and he could share the position with Romy Gonzalez while Contreras is unavailable.

Held out of Thursday's lineup
Contreras (foot) is not in the lineup for Thursday's game versus the White Sox.
Analysis
Contreras fouled a ball off his left foot in Wednesday's contest and eventually exited with a contusion. He is considered day-to-day. Brett Harris is up from Triple-A Worcester and starting at first base for the Red Sox in the series finale.

Departs with foot injury
Contreras was removed from Wednesday's game against the White Sox with a left foot contusion, Ian Browne of MLB.com reports.
Analysis
Contreras fouled a ball off his foot during his at-bat in the top of the third inning, and although he managed to finish the plate appearance, he later took himself out of the game in the bottom of the frame. The initial diagnosis suggests he avoided a fracture, though the Red Sox could hold him out for a game or two so he can recover. Romy Gonzalez entered Wednesday's game as Contreras' replacement and would be the favorite to start at first base if an absence is needed.

Crushes 20th homer
Contreras went 1-for-4 with a three-run home run and a walk in Sunday's 7-5 win over the Angels.
Analysis
Contreras' lone hit was a big one, as he crushed a 446-foot, three-run homer to left field in the third inning to give the Red Sox a lead they wouldn't relinquish. The veteran has now matched his season total of 20 homers from last year with the Cardinals and is on pace to eclipse his career high of 24 long balls, set with the Cubs in 2019. Overall, the first baseman has been excellent at the plate in 2026, slashing .284/.378/.542 with 37 extra-base hits, 59 RBI, 45 runs and two stolen bases across 86 games.

Belts three-run homer
Contreras went 1-for-5 with a three-run home run in an 8-1 victory versus the Angels on Saturday.
Analysis
Contreras was handed a seven-game suspension Thursday for his role in a dust-up between Boston and Washington on Tuesday, but the veteran first baseman is able to continue playing during his appeal. That paid off big time for Boston, as Contreras clubbed a three-run homer in the first inning Saturday to give the team a lead they didn't relinquish. Contreras wasn't among the players announced for the AL All-Star team Saturday, but he's certainly put up worthy numbers in the first half. Through 85 games, he's slashing .285/.378/.536 with 19 home runs, 56 RBI, 44 runs and two stolen bases.
